Many home cooks face the same frustration: spotless cookware can quickly lose its shine once grease, sauce splashes, and stubborn residue cling to pot lids. Even the most careful chef isn’t safe from this mess. But there’s an easy trick that can keep lids clean with almost no extra effort.

The Main Tip

Before cooking, simply rinse the lid under running water. That quick rinse leaves behind a thin film that prevents grease and food particles from sticking.

After Cooking

When the meal is done, washing up becomes effortless. A light rinse with water is enough to remove any marks — no need for soaking or harsh cleaning products.
